1

Top latest Five Canine age chart Urban news

News Discuss 
You can e mail the positioning operator to allow them to know you were being blocked. Make sure you incorporate That which you have been executing when this website page arrived up as well as Cloudflare Ray ID uncovered at the bottom of this page. Obviously when inside of a https://injury-settlement-process56779.mybjjblog.com/new-step-by-step-map-for-dog-years-to-human-years-formula-46535849

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story